Hadith 937:179

Muhammad ibn Ja'far narrated to us, Shu'bah narrated to us, from Sulayman, he said: I heard Ibrahim al-Taymi narrating from his father, from Abu Dharr, from the Prophet, may Allah bless him and grant him peace: That he asked him about the first mosque placed for the people. He said: "The Sacred Mosque (al-Masjid al-Haram), then the Farthest Mosque (Bayt al-Maqdis)." He was asked: "How long was between them?" He said: "Forty years. And wherever the prayer overtakes you, then pray, for it is a mosque."

حدثنا محمد بن جعفر، حدثنا شعبة، عن سليمان، قال: سمعت إبراهيم التيمي، يحدث عن أبيه، عن أبي ذر، عن النبي صلى الله عليه وسلم: أنه سأله عن أول مسجد وضع للناس، قال: "مسجد الحرام ثم بيت المقدس " فسئل كم بينهما؟ قال: "أربعون عاما، وحيثما أدركتك الصلاة فصل فثم مسجد "
